Since most cruises are going out completely full, the chances are pretty small of a last minute upgrade. Also, most cruise lines now do not give away free upgrades, but charge you the full difference between what you paid for your cabin and what the new cabin costs. It's called an upsell rather than a upgrade.

Princess does not sell upgrades at the pier. RCI does, however, and sometimes early arrivals can get a nice upgrade for minimal money. If Princess has any open full suites they randomly upgrade pasengers, but this is usually a cascading effect and several rooms will get upgraded, each into the next higher category that was just emptied.

 

If you want to purchase an upgrade, it generally will be at the full difference in cost.

In 2001, we were given a complimentary upgrade at check-in, from and outside cabin to a verandah cabin! :D

Since then, we have paid for upgrades, albeit at discounted rates, 2 or 3 times.

All our cruises have been on HAL and our general experience has been that while complimentary upgrades can and do happen, I think it is more likely to happen if you are a relatively new HAL cruiser or if you have booked a guarantee cabin category. Even then, it is largely an unpredictable event!
